A beautiful mother and daughter live in an old house, where there is an incense burner with a curse that has been passed down since ancient times... A series of lustful picture scrolls are depicted in fantasy horror-style...
1973
2013
1995
1981
2014
2010
—
2023
2024
1993
1997
2001
1996